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2005.03.13;
Скачать: CL | DM;

Вниз

SQL запрос через ODBC   Найти похожие ветки 

 
Korefey ©   (2005-02-08 17:26) [0]

Не могу создать dbf ник с помощью SQL  из-за поля Numeric...
когда прописываю
create table 555.dbf (KTF char(1), sd numeric) все работает,
а если
create table 555.dbf (KTF char(1), sd numeric(5,2)) General SQL error....


 
Korefey ©   (2005-02-08 17:58) [1]

Че - никто не знает?


 
msguns ©   (2005-02-08 18:04) [2]

Читай справку по DDL


 
Korefey ©   (2005-02-08 18:20) [3]

какую справку и где ее найти?


 
msguns ©   (2005-02-08 18:23) [4]

Jetsql40.chm


 
Korefey ©   (2005-02-08 18:31) [5]

а где здесь ответ?


 
msguns ©   (2005-02-08 18:37) [6]

Ответ на что ? На конкретную ошибку в конкретном запросе ?


 
Korefey ©   (2005-02-08 18:47) [7]

я не совсем понял - почему
Numeric      - проходит, а
Numeric(5,2) - не проходит...


 
Korefey ©   (2005-02-08 18:48) [8]

я не совсем понял - почему
Numeric      - работает, а
Numeric(5,2) - не проходит...


 
Nick_ck   (2005-02-08 19:30) [9]

используя Provider=Microsoft.Jet.OLEDB.4.0 указав numeric(5,2) - получишь поле numeric(16,2) - эти 16 я как только не пытался поменять - никак не смог

тогда
используя Provider=VFPOLEDB.1 указав numeric(5,2) - получишь  поле numeric(7,2), короче размерность поля можно менять - токо DBF-ник получается виндовой кодировки WIN1251 - как поменять кодировку на ДОСовую никак не могу пока разобраться. Мож кто подскажет???

используя Provider=VFPOLEDB.1 - и открывать dbf-ники в Дос кодировке не хочет


 
Korefey ©   (2005-02-09 10:12) [10]

2 Nick_ck

Извини но я не понял - где нужно указывать  Provider=VFPOLEDB.1..


 
Anatoly Podgoretsky ©   (2005-02-09 10:18) [11]

msguns ©   (08.02.05 18:23) [4]
Это не имеет отношения к ODBC

Korefey ©   (09.02.05 10:12) [10]
Не надо, это не имеет отношения к ODBC
Читай документацию по своему ODBC драйверу.


 
Korefey ©   (2005-02-09 10:52) [12]

2Anatoly Podgoretsky
Подскажите пожалуйста где ее можно найти...


 
Nick_ck   (2005-02-09 11:27) [13]


> Korefey ©   (09.02.05 10:12) [10]
> 2 Nick_ck
>
> Извини но я не понял - где нужно указывать  Provider=VFPOLEDB.1..


установив vfpoledb.dll указав в ADOQuery.ConnectionString:=Provider="VFPOLEDB.1;Data Source=c:\20;Password="";Collating Sequence=RUSSIAN" можно создать или просмотреть dbf (но как уже писал выше токо виндовой кодировки), но зато упаковать dbf можно как виндовой так и досовой кодировки



Страницы: 1 вся ветка

Текущий архив: 2005.03.13;
Скачать: CL | DM;

Наверх




Память: 0.49 MB
Время: 0.046 c
4-1107033375
nokk9
2005-01-30 00:16
2005.03.13
пароль на папку


3-1108024853
sashag
2005-02-10 11:40
2005.03.13
SET ROLE в Делфи (DOA, Oracle)


1-1109537257
StarLit
2005-02-27 23:47
2005.03.13
Как в FileListBox сделать, чтобы он показывал файлы *.jpg и *.gif


3-1107960357
denis24
2005-02-09 17:45
2005.03.13
Связанные таблицы


1-1109233490
TankMan
2005-02-24 11:24
2005.03.13
Можно ли скомпилировать проект без установленного дельфи?